Do They Make 30 Ft Shipping Containers?
As the world of shipping and logistics continues to develop, so too does the style and sizing of shipping containers. While 20-foot and 40-foot containers dominate the marketplace, a question arises: do they make 30-foot shipping containers? Although a 30-ft shipping container is not as typical as the standard sizes, manufacturers do produce them, mainly as custom options customized for specific needs. These containers provide a happy medium in between the ubiquitous 20-ft and the larger 40-ft containers, offering extra storage capability without requiring the extensive area a 40-ft container needs.

While 30-ft shipping containers are less common than their 20-ft and 40-ft equivalents, they are still available through lots of shipping container producers and providers. They can typically be discovered in new, utilized, or refurbished conditions, permitting flexibility based on spending plan and requirements.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Are 30-ft shipping containers easily available?
Yes, although they are not as typical as 20-ft or 40-ft containers, many providers offer customized order options. Availability might differ by place.
2. Just how much does a 30-ft shipping container cost?
Prices can differ extensively based upon condition, place, and supplier. Typically, you can anticipate rates to variety in between ₤ 3,000 and ₤ 6,000. Rental options might also be available at a regular monthly rate.
3. Do 30-ft containers included different conditions?
Yes, 30-ft shipping containers can be discovered in numerous conditions consisting of new, utilized, and refurbished. Prices and quality differ appropriately.
4. Can a 30-ft shipping container be customized?
Definitely! Lots of consumers select to customize their containers for different functions, consisting of adding doors, windows, insulation, or personalized shelving.
5. What are the dimensions of a basic 30-ft shipping container?
Usually, a 30-ft container will have an internal length of about 29.4 feet, a width of 7.7 feet, and a height of 7.9 feet.
6. What can I store in a 30-ft shipping container?
You can store almost anything, varying from furnishings, devices, seasonal items, stock, and even automobiles, supplied the weight limitations are complied with.
7. How do I transport a 30-ft shipping container?
You can carry a shipping container using a flatbed truck or a shipping line that offers container shipping services. Always think about regional policies for moving containers.
